    Kentucky football is counting on Drew Barker now, and so far he’s delivering

    LEXINGTON, Ky. – This is the Drew Barker everyone thought Kentucky was getting. The guy throwing lasers and being lauded for his leadership. The 6-foot-3, 225-pound quarterback who has done enough homework to beat a defense before he even snaps the ball.

    “Drew’s looking like a 10-year vet out here, man,” wide receiver Jeff Badet said after Monday’s practice. “He’s just maturing. That’s the difference I’ve seen with Drew. Off the field, he’s more of a business guy. He’s not playing around how he used to. He’s just more of a leader right now.”
